Social Media Campaign

The most striking campaign I've seen in social media is the Old Spice advertisements.  The first portion of that ad campaign was this video.  It became an instant success.  The video went viral and was trending on Twitter and shared on Facebook for weeks.  One of the moves Old Spice did was bring this success to Reddit. 

The actor in the video made a post on Reddit, where he recorded a sound board of sorts for the community's personal voice-mails.  See here. This was a huge leap towards a new type of viral ad campaigning.  It created a direct line of communication between the public and the marketers.
